Structure and Design
Metal grating panels are designed with an open mesh structure, which allows for the passage of light, air, and water while providing strength and durability. The grating can be produced in various configurations, including a flat surface or with a slip-resistant pattern, to meet specific needs. The open design also minimizes debris accumulation, making maintenance simpler and more efficient.
Moreover, manufacturers can customize the dimensions, spacing, and thickness of the grating to suit particular applications. This level of customization enables engineers and architects to incorporate metal grating panels into diverse projects, from walkways and flooring systems to drainage covers and platforms.
Advantages of Metal Grating Panels
1. Durability and Strength One of the most significant advantages of metal grating panels is their durability. Made from strong materials, they can withstand heavy loads and extreme environmental conditions, making them ideal for industrial use. Their resistance to corrosion, especially in the case of stainless steel and galvanized options, ensures a longer lifespan compared to traditional materials.
2. Safety Metal grating panels often feature slip-resistant surfaces, ensuring safety in environments where spills or slippery substances may be present. Additionally, the open design allows for efficient drainage, reducing the risk of water accumulation and subsequent hazards.
3. Cost-Effectiveness While the initial investment in metal grating panels may be higher compared to other materials, their long-term benefits often outweigh the upfront costs. Their longevity and low maintenance needs contribute to overall savings. In many cases, metal grating panels do not require painting or regular treatments, further lowering maintenance expenses.
4. Sustainability Metal grating panels can be made from recycled materials, making them an eco-friendly option for sustainable building practices. Additionally, their durability means that they do not need to be replaced often, thereby reducing waste over time.
Applications
Metal grating panels are versatile and find applications in a multitude of areas
- Industrial Facilities These panels are commonly used in factories, warehouses, and plants for flooring, walkways, and mezzanine levels. Their robust nature allows them to support heavy machinery and foot traffic. - Commercial Spaces In retail settings, metal grating panels contribute to aesthetic appeal while providing functional flooring solutions. They are often employed in shopping centers, airports, and office buildings for ventilation and light transmission.
- Transportation Infrastructure Metal grating is used in bridges, railways, and pedestrian walkways, where strong yet lightweight solutions are necessary. Their ability to withstand the elements is particularly advantageous for outdoor applications.
- Public Works Many municipalities incorporate metal grating panels in parks, recreational facilities, and urban spaces for drainage and functional walkways. Their aesthetic versatility allows them to blend seamlessly with various architectural styles.
- Environmental Solutions They are also utilized in water treatment facilities and waste management systems, where their drainage capabilities help manage water flow and quality efficiently.
